Texas Rangers release their 2025 regular season schedule. Who’s their Opening Day opponent?

The MLB has released the 2025 regular-season schedule on Thursday.

The Rangers will start the season at home for the third straight season with a three-game series against the Boston Red Sox that begins on March 27.

It will be the earlier the Rangers have started a season in franchise history.

The Rangers’ first road series will commence on March 31st against the Cincinnati Reds. Texas’ longest home stand of the season will be two nine-game stretches, the first of which will start on July 18th and see the Detroit Tigers, Oakland Athletics and the Atlanta Braves.

The second begins on Aug. 4th and will see the New York Yankees, Philadelphia Phillies and Arizona Diamondback take a trip to Globe Life Field.

The longest road trip of the season will be a 10-day trip that starts on the Fourth of July and goes until the all-star break with stops in San Diego, Los Angeles and Houston.

the National League teams visiting Globe Life Field are the Los Angeles Dodgers, Colorado Rockies, St Lous Cardinals, Detroit Tigers, Atlanta Braves, Philadelphia Phillies, Arizona Cardinals, Milwaukee Brewers and the Miami Marlins.

Starting times will be announced on a later date.
